Why These Connect
The narrative assertion
"The Hut Woman's daughter delivers clothes to Dalek patrols as a survival tactic—this small act of forced collaboration under occupation foreshadows the Hut Woman's later role as a keeper of forbidden knowledge, feeding information to power structures (one Dalek, one Time Lord) for survival or purpose."

Why This Matters Across Episodes
The longer arc this connection carries
The daughter's errand of delivering clothes (a passive, domestic form of intelligence/obedience) mirrors the Hut Woman's later act of delivering historical transgrams (an active, intellectual form of intelligence/obedience). Both are motivated by survival under oppressive regimes, showing the character's consistent pattern of serving power structures through information exchange.
